body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,p,blockquote,table,th,td,img
{
	margin: 0;
	padding: 0;
}

table
{
	border-collapse: collapse;
	border-spacing: 0;
}

fieldset,img { border: 0; }

address,caption,cite,code,dfn,th,var
{
	font-style: normal;
	font-weight: normal;
}

ol,ul { list-style: none; }
caption,th { text-align: left; }

h1,h2,h3,h4,h5,h6
{
	font-size: 100%;
	font-weight: normal;
}

q:before,q:after { content: ''; }
abbr,acronym { border: 0; }

#leftContent .kontakt { padding: 30px 20px ;}
#leftContent .main { padding: 0 20px ;}
#leftContent .main h2 span { font: bold 18px Arial, Helvetica, sans-serif ; color: #909090 ; display: block ; padding: 0 0 10px 0 ;}
#leftContent .kontakt h2 span { font: bold 18px Arial, Helvetica, sans-serif ; color: #909090 ; display: block ; padding: 0 0 10px 0 ;}
#leftContent .main h3 { font: bold 12px Arial, Helvetica, sans-serif ; color: #006493 ; clear: both ; display: block ; padding: 10px 0 0 0 ;}
#leftContent .main p { font: 12px Arial, Helvetica, sans-serif ; color: #000 ; padding: 0 0 15px 0 ;}
#leftContent .main ul , #leftContent .main ol { font: 12px Arial, Helvetica, sans-serif ; color: #000 ; padding: 0 0 15px 22px ;}
#leftContent .main ul li { list-style: circle ; padding-bottom: 5px ;}
#leftContent .main .TablicaKnjiga img { border: solid 2px #006493 ; margin: 5px ;}
#leftContent .main p img { border: solid 2px #006493 ; margin: 5px ;}


#rightContent .main { padding: 10px ;}

#leftContent .TablicaKnjiga { margin: 0 auto 15px auto ;}
#leftContent .TablicaKnjiga td { width: 120px ; padding: 5px ; vertical-align: top ;}
#leftContent .SlikaUTextu { float: left ; margin: 10px ;}
#leftContent .udrugeHolder { width: 100% ; text-align: left ; padding: 5px 0 ;}
#leftContent .udrugeHolder a { font: bold 14px Arial, Helvetica, sans-serif ; color: #006493 ;}
#leftContent .udrugeTable tr { margin-left: 0 ; text-align: left ;}
#leftContent .udrugeTable a { font: bold 14px Arial, Helvetica, sans-serif ; color: #006493 ;}
#leftContent .main .listItem { font: 12px Arial, Helvetica, sans-serif ; display: block ;  padding: 3px 0 3px 30px ; background: url(images/bullet.gif) left center no-repeat ;}
#leftContent .main .listItem:hover { text-decoration: none ; background: #c6e0eb url(images/bullet.gif) left center no-repeat ;}
#leftContent .udrugeDetaljno ul , #leftContent .udrugeDetaljno ul p { font: 12px Arial, Helvetica, sans-serif ; color: #000 ; padding: 0 ;}
#leftContent .udrugeDetaljno ul li { list-style: none ; border-bottom: solid 1px #81beda ; padding: 5px 0 0 0 ;}
#leftContent .udrugeDetaljno ul span { font-weight: bold ; margin-right: 10px ;}
#leftContent .udrugeDetaljno ul li.naslov { font-weight: bold ; font-size: 18px ; border: none ; padding-bottom: 5px ;}
#leftContent .udrugeDetaljno ul li p.imageHolder { text-align: center ;}

#leftContent .NewsItem { padding: 10px 0 5px 0 ;}
#leftContent .NewsItem cite { font: 11px Arial, Helvetica, sans-serif ; color: #000 ;}
#leftContent .NewsItem h2 a { font: bold 12px Arial, Helvetica, sans-serif ; color: #000 ;}
#leftContent .NewsItem h2 { font: bold 16px Arial, Helvetica, sans-serif ; color: #000 ;}
#leftContent .NIPagingLinks { padding-bottom: 15px ;}

#leftContent .AdresarDuzi dl { padding: 3px 0 2px 0 ; border-bottom: solid 1px #81beda ;}
#leftContent .AdresarDuzi dt { color: #000 ; display: inline ; padding-right: 15px ;}
#leftContent .AdresarDuzi dd { color: #000 ; display: inline ;}

#leftContent .kontakt .NormalTextBox { border: solid 1px #81beda ;}

